4.0 Alum
7/31/2024
Going to Woodson as a high school student absolutely prepared me for the process of college applications and overall encouraged a strong academic energy amongst the student body. I felt pushed to pursue academics in a way that I don't think I would have at another school. I connected with many teachers who impacted me deeply and taught me enriching ideas that remain with me today. I also really enjoyed getting involved in the arts department which offered many opportunities both in terms of class selections and extracurriculars to exercise creativity and connect with other students in innovative and fulfilling ways. The arts department provided many tangible resources as well to encourage student involvement. For example, I remember one of my favorite classes was photography where we got to shoot on analog cameras and learned how to process/develop film as well as print photos in the darkroom. Printing photos in the darkroom was one of my most treasured high school experiences.

W. T. Woodson High School is a public school for students in grades 9-12 in Fairfax, VA, in the Long Branch neighborhood, and is served by the Fairfax County Public Schools in Virginia. The school has a total enrollment of 2,473 and maintains a student-teacher ratio of 12:1. Academic records show that 68% of students achieve proficiency in math, and 77% are proficient in reading. W. T. Woodson High School has received feedback and ratings, with a Niche grade of A and a GreatSchools Rating of 9 out of 10. The average GPA is 3.65, the graduation rate is 96%, and average standardized test scores include an SAT score of 1320 and an ACT score of 30. The average home value in this area is $779,148.
